The 15th annual Camp Steeda at Sebring International Raceway was a huge success! In collaboration with Track Guys Performance Driving Events, more than 120 participants (new drivers and seasoned drivers alike) ran the full course over the two-day event. Track Guys offers a combination of classroom education and real-world driving instruction. With four groups in total, there is sure to be a driving class suitable for everyone.

We teamed up with Evan Smith from Mustang-360 to drive our stable of Steeda-equipped Mustangs throughout the event. This wouldn’t be the first time Evan got behind the wheel of our supercharged Steeda Q650 S550 – compared to last year’s event, our Q650 was now making more power (right around 700 rwhp) and was fitted with rear coilovers, refined front suspension, Hoosier slicks, big brakes and a few other upgrades. We were also really looking forward to seeing what our full-suspension 400rwhp Steeda EcoBoost S550 could do at the track, and how it stacked up against cars with twice the amount of cylinders.



After a few laps in our Steeda EcoBoost S550, Evan was amazed at how he was passing everyone in sight. While the power wasn’t there to pull anyone down the straights, we could close the gap under braking and we had tremendous momentum in the corners. Planting the tires with late-braking gives you a very high level of grip on initial turn-in, and we found ourselves pushing really hard – the Mustang remained composed and balanced. In just a few laps Evan passed a Corvette, a GT500, and (we believe) two GT350s.
